1. Surrogacy Costs in India in 2025
In 2025, the cost of surrogacy in India typically ranges from ₹12 lakhs to ₹20 lakhs (approximately $15,000 to $25,000 USD). This cost generally covers the entire process, including medical procedures, surrogate compensation, and legal formalities.
2. Breakdown of Surrogacy Costs
Here’s a detailed breakdown of the costs associated with surrogacy in India:
a. Medical Expenses
The medical procedures involved in surrogacy, such as in vitro fertilization (IVF) and embryo transfer, contribute to a significant portion of the total cost. Common medical expenses include:
IVF treatment: ₹3 lakhs to ₹5 lakhs, depending on the clinic and specific requirements.
Surrogate prenatal care: This includes regular check-ups, ultrasounds, and general health monitoring, which typically costs around ₹1 lakh to ₹2 lakhs.
Delivery costs: Surrogates usually deliver at a private hospital, with delivery costs ranging from ₹1 lakh to ₹1.5 lakhs, depending on the delivery method.
b. Surrogate Compensation
While commercial surrogacy is no longer permitted in India, the law allows surrogates to be compensated for medical expenses and any loss of earnings during pregnancy. Surrogate compensation ranges from ₹4 lakhs to ₹6 lakhs.
c. Legal Fees
Legal processes are crucial in ensuring that the surrogacy agreement is legally binding and protects the rights of all parties involved. Legal fees generally range from ₹1 lakh to ₹1.5 lakhs, covering contract drafting, legal advice, and court proceedings.
d. Agency Fees and Miscellaneous Expenses
Surrogacy agencies often assist intended parents throughout the process, charging an additional fee for services such as finding a surrogate, managing her care, and coordinating medical appointments. Agency fees can vary but generally range from ₹2 lakhs to ₹4 lakhs. Other costs may include travel expenses, accommodation, and surrogate living expenses, adding another ₹1 lakh to ₹2 lakhs.
3. Factors That Influence Surrogacy Costs
Several factors can impact the overall cost of surrogacy in India, such as:
Location of the clinic: Surrogacy clinics in major cities like Mumbai, Delhi, and Bangalore tend to have higher costs than clinics in smaller cities.
Number of IVF cycles: If the first IVF cycle is unsuccessful, additional cycles may be needed, increasing the total cost.
Complications during pregnancy: Medical complications or extended hospital stays could result in additional charges.
4. Legal Considerations for Surrogacy in India
In 2025, surrogacy in India operates under the Surrogacy (Regulation) Act, 2021, which strictly prohibits commercial surrogacy. The law only allows altruistic surrogacy, meaning that the surrogate is compensated only for medical and insurance expenses. Here are the key legal points:
Eligibility: Surrogacy is available only to Indian couples who have been married for at least five years and have been unable to conceive through other fertility treatments.
Surrogate’s rights: Surrogates are protected under the law, and all contracts must be signed before the medical procedures begin.
Intended parents' rights: Legal safeguards are in place to ensure that intended parents are recognized as the legal guardians of the child from birth.

Surrogacy arrangements involve a surrogate carrying and delivering a child for another couple or individual, typically due to infertility or other personal reasons. The market is influenced by factors such as legal regulations, ethical considerations, and the increasing demand for reproductive technologies. There are two primary types of surrogacy: traditional, where the surrogate is genetically related to the child, and gestational, where there is no genetic link between the surrogate and the child. Human reproductive technologies are medical procedures designed to help infertile people have children. These procedures include artificial insemination, in vitro fertilization, embryo adoption, and surrogacy. These technologies include fertility treatments that handle both a woman's egg and a man's sperm. In vitro fertilization (IVF) refers to a set of procedures that are being deployed to assist with the conception of a child while helping with fertility or preventing the genetic problems. IVF may involve embryos, sperm, or eggs from anonymous or any known donor. In certain cases, a gestational carrier, a woman who with an embryo implanted in her uterus may also be employed.

One such treatment for fertility is assisted reproductive technology (ART) in which the egg and sperm are processed for the treatment of female infertility. The several types of ART treatment include ovulation induction (OI), artificial insemination (AI), donor conception, in-vitro fertilization (IVF), gamete intrafallopian transfer (GIFT), intracytoplasmic sperm injection (ICSI), preimplantation genetic testing (PGT), and surrogacy. Among these ART, IVF is the most popular treatment technique for treating infertility.

In IVF treatment, the high-tech device, embryo scope is used to monitor the development of the fertilized eggs without removing them from the protected incubator. As it does not involve the removal of fertilized eggs from the incubator, it minimizes the risk of anything going wrong, and provides doctors and patients with insight into how the embryo is developing. Intracytoplasmic sperm injection is also an ART that involves direct injection of a single sperm to the oocyte by the use of a high-resolution microscope equipped with micromanipulators. This highly complex technique is used when the sperm count is too low or when the sperm is unable to penetrate the egg. This procedure involves the extraction of the egg, after the controlled ovarian stimulation, for the subsequent injection of one sperm by egg. After these one or two embryos are transferred to the uterus of the mother through the vagina. The intracytoplasmic sperm injection procedure is painless and requires no anesthesia. What is IVF and Why is it a Popular Choice?
IVF, or In Vitro Fertilization, is a procedure in which eggs are retrieved from a woman’s ovaries and fertilized with sperm in a laboratory. The resulting embryo is then transferred to the uterus. IVF is a widely recognized fertility treatment, particularly for those facing conditions such as:
Blocked or damaged fallopian tubes
Endometriosis
Low sperm count or motility
Unexplained infertility
As technology and medical expertise continue to evolve, IVF success rates have significantly improved, making it a preferred option for many.
Understanding the IVF Cost in Mumbai 2025
The IVF Cost in Mumbai 2025 can vary depending on several factors, including the clinic, technology used, and the complexity of the procedure. On average, the cost of a single IVF cycle in Mumbai ranges between ₹1,50,000 and ₹2,50,000. However, additional costs may arise depending on individual cases.
Here’s a breakdown of the key components contributing to the IVF cost:
Initial Consultation: Includes fertility tests and assessments to determine the right course of action.
Medications: Hormonal injections and medications required for ovarian stimulation add to the cost.
Egg Retrieval and Embryo Transfer: The procedures involved in retrieving eggs and transferring embryos account for a significant portion of the cost.
Laboratory Charges: Advanced techniques like ICSI (Intracytoplasmic Sperm Injection) or blastocyst culture may involve additional fees.
Freezing and Storage: Freezing embryos for future use is an optional service with separate charges.

Factors Affecting IVF Cost in Mumbai
Age and Health of the Patient: Women under 35 typically have higher success rates, which can reduce the number of cycles required and, consequently, the overall cost.
Treatment Customization: Procedures like donor eggs, donor sperm, or surrogacy may increase expenses.
Clinic Location and Reputation: Premium clinics with state-of-the-art facilities may charge more.
Advanced Techniques: Optional add-ons like genetic testing (PGT) or assisted hatching influence the total cost.

Surrogacy Programs and Costs
In 2025, surrogacy programs in Delhi remain focused on altruistic surrogacy due to Indian laws. The typical breakdown includes:
Medical Procedures: ₹8–12 lakhs
Surrogate Mother’s Expenses: ₹3–5 lakhs (for medical, travel, and accommodations)
Legal and Administrative Fees: ₹1–2 lakhs
On average, the altruistic surrogacy cost in Delhi ranges between ₹12–20 lakhs, depending on the clinic and the specific requirements of the intended parents.
Understanding Surrogacy Law in India
India’s surrogacy laws ensure the process is transparent and ethical. Key points include:
Only altruistic surrogacy is permitted.
Intended parents must meet eligibility criteria (married for at least five years, proven infertility).
Surrogates must be close relatives of the intended parents and have prior experience of motherhood.
Commercial surrogacy is prohibited, which helps in controlling the overall cost.
